Technical Specifications
|
Parameter |
Specification |
|
Model |
XB-OTS-100V100A |
|
Channels per Cabinet |
4 |
|
Maximum Power per Cabinet |
40KW |
|
System Functions |
1.Battery cycle life test 2.Battery capacity test 3.Battery charge/discharge characteristic test 4.Battery charge retention capability test 5.Battery charge/discharge efficiency test 6.Battery overcharge/overdischarge rate withstand capability test |
|
AC Input Interface |
1. Input: 3-phase 5-wire AC380V±15% 2. Input Current: 61A, recommended 80A-3P circuit breaker 3. Frequency: 50Hz 4. THDi ≤ 3% 5. Power Factor > 0.99 (rated power) 6. Charging Efficiency ≤ 85%, Discharging Efficiency ≤ 83% (whole unit) 7. Bus regeneration efficiency ≥ 93% |
|
Voltage Accuracy |
±0.05% of F.S. ±0.05% of R.D. |
|
Current Accuracy |
±0.05% of F.S. ±0.05% of R.D. |
|
Power Accuracy |
±0.05% of F.S. ±0.05% of R.D. |
|
Current Response Time |
Hardware current response time: ≤ 20ms |
|
Time Setting Range |
1000 minutes/step |
|
Voltage/Current Detection |
4-wire (Kelvin) connection |
|
Data Recording Frequency |
≥ 1000 ms |
|
Output DC Voltage Resolution |
1 mV |
|
Minimum Output Current |
50 mA |
|
Minimum Discharge Voltage |
8 V (equipment terminal voltage) |
|
Output DC Current Resolution |
1 mA |
|
Data Export Format |
Data can be exported to EXCEL, chart files. Provides analysis curves and data lists for charge/discharge curves, capacity fade rate, cycle life curves, charge/discharge voltage, current, capacity-time, etc. |
|
Data Saving Method |
Users can define file names and data save paths. Data is saved as files. |
|
Main Channel Operating Modes |
Charging: Constant Current (CC), Constant Voltage (CV), Constant Current Constant Voltage (CCCV) Discharging: Constant Current Discharge (CD), Constant Current Constant Voltage Discharge (CVD) |
|
Communication Method |
LAN (TCP/IP) |
|
Test Data Recorded |
Voltage, Current, Time, Capacity, Energy |
|
Input Protection |
Overvoltage, Overcurrent, Phase Loss, Overtemperature, Protection Alarm, Anti-Islanding Protection. |
|
Output Protection |
Overvoltage, Overcurrent, Short Circuit, Reverse Polarity, Capacity, Temperature. No output if battery voltage is not detected. |
|
Software Protection |
Power failure data protection, Power restoration continuation, Overvoltage/Overdischarge protection, Overcurrent/Undercurrent protection, Capacity protection, Overtemperature protection, Abnormal voltage trend protection, Abnormal current trend protection, Abnormal current fluctuation protection, Abnormal voltage fluctuation protection, Abnormal charging voltage rise speed protection, Abnormal discharge current drop speed protection. |
|
Maximum Cycle Count |
10,000 times |
|
Cooling Method |
Forced Air Cooling |
|
Dimensions (WDH) |
650 * 600 * 1200 mm |
|
Operating Temperature |
-20℃ ~ 50℃ |
|
Humidity |
10-90% RH (non-condensing) |
Test Software Interface (Descriptive Translation)
Each channel can be controlled independently, and its operational workflow can be edited separately. Users can quickly identify the current status of each channel by observing the background color displayed on the host interface.
Users can customize the X- and Y-axis parameters for data comparison and analysis, and the system supports the simultaneous display of up to 4 data curves.
Once curve content has been selected, users can configure a specific color for each curve within the list. The curve display area supports unrestricted zooming and panning operations. Double-clicking any data point within the data table will locate and highlight the corresponding point on the curve.
